Name of the Vulnerable Software and Affected Versions ZBar version 0.23.90
Description A heap-based buffer overflow exists in the qr reader match centers function. Specially crafted QR codes may lead to information disclosure and/or arbitrary code execution. To trigger this issue, an attacker can digitally input the malicious QR code or prepare it to be physically scanned by the vulnerable scanner.
Recommendations For ZBar version 0.23.90, consider disabling the qr reader match centers function until a patch is available to prevent potential exploitation. Restrict the input of QR codes to trusted sources to minimize the risk of information disclosure and/or arbitrary code execution. At the moment, there is no information about a newer version that contains a fix for this issue.
